A book rests on the shelf of a bookcase. The reaction force to the force of gravity acting on the bookis a) none of these b) the frictional force between book and shelf c) the force of the shelf holding the book up d) the weight of the book e) the force exerted by the book on the earth A book rests on the shelf of a bookcase. Newtons third law, for every force there is a reaction force thathas the same magnitude but opposite direction. The earth exerts a gravitational force on the book, so the bookexerts a gravitiational force on the earth. The answer is e
